SABIC INTRODUCES NEW LNP™ ELCRES™ FST RESINS THAT COMPLY WITH THE MOST STRINGENT FIRE SAFETY STANDARDS FOR RAILWAY INTERIORS

New LNP™ ELCRES™ FST copolymer grades meet the highest R1 rail safety requirements for window masks and interior wall claddings in hazard levels HL2 and HL3 according to EN 45545-2.

SABIC INTRODUCES NEW LNP™ ELCRES™ FST RESINS THAT COMPLY WITH THE MOST STRINGENT FIRE SAFETY STANDARDS FOR RAILWAY INTERIORS

SABIC, a global leader in the chemical industry, will showcase its growing range of LNP™ ELCRES™ FST copolymer resins which can be used for large train interior applications at InnoTrans 2024, Booth 255 in Hall 5.1. This portfolio covers a range of compounds for potential use in extrusion, thermoforming, and injection molding. LNP THERMOCOMP compounds well suited for use in 3D printing of large interior and exterior rail parts will also be featured. These specialty thermoplastic offerings address the demanding fire safety specifications for Flame, Smoke and Toxicity (FST) according to the European Norm (EN) 45545-2 with R1 requirements and the highest hazard levels HL2 and HL3 for railway applications.

Maureen MacDonald-Stein, Director, Portfolio Strategy and Marketing, SABIC Polymers, Specialties BU, explains, “We have expanded the family of LNP ELCRES FST resins with new grades meeting the highest safety requirements for international railway standards – R1-HL2/HL3 to anticipate the growing need for train interior materials that combine uncompromising fire safety with attractive aesthetics, cost efficiency, and recyclability.”

SABIC is highlighting the superior performance benefits of LNP ELCRES FST materials with several commercial applications, prototypes and demonstration parts on display.

LNP ELCRES FST copolymers deliver distinct advantages over stamped metals, thermosets and glass, such as greater design freedom, system cost reduction, up to 20% less weight and easier end-of-life recycling. Their custom colorability in various opaque shades can eliminate painting. Furthermore, the excellent chemical resistance of these resins helps reduce environmental stress cracking caused by aggressive cleaners.

The expanded LNP ELCRES FST offerings build-on the success of SABIC’s first injection molding grade introduced two years ago that meets R6-HL2 specifications for seating components. The new R1-HL2/HL3 compliant grades, FST2734E and FST2733E respectively, also include extrusion compounds used for large interior wall cladding parts, partitions, and a complex window mask.

In addition, SABIC is showcasing a luggage rack based on the R1/HL3 transparent LNP ELCRES FST3403T resin and an exterior front hatch cladding component 3D printed with R1/HL3 LNP THERMOCOMP AM DC0041XA51 compound. This additive manufacturing compound can help railway networks minimize their lead times and inventory for large interior and exterior replacements parts.
